Jigglypuff is an adorable, playful girl who loves interactive toys. She is very affectionate and will make biscuits in a blanket, lap, floor or air. When she wakes up from a nap she lets out a tiny meow to let you know she is ready for cuddles. Jigglypuff was born with a neurological condition called Cerebellar Hypoplasia that causes her to be a bit uncoordinated. Her condition will not get any worse and does not cause her pain. She doesn't seem to notice she's different. Jigglypuff will need another kitty friend in her home and should be fine with kids 7 and up and possibly a calm dog. We estimate that she was born in October of 2020.
